The Personal Diary: A transformative commitment to your personal development

More than a simple notebook, the personal diary becomes a confidant, a mirror of your most intimate thoughts, and a catalyst for personal growth. It is the medium through which you can reflect, express emotions, and shape your daily experiences, providing a clear vision of your inner world.


The personal diary is not just a tool, but an indispensable companion on the path to development staff. Its importance lies in its ability to cultivate self-awareness, encourage self-reflection, and strengthen the connection with yourself, it is a place to keep track of your growth, changes, celebrations, and challenges and where you can meet with yourself all the time to express yourself freely without limit yourself by the opinion of the other.


In addition to what you have already seen, I think that the most powerful benefits it brings us, are:

  • Reduce Stress:< /strong> Regular journal writing practice significantly reduces stress levels. Consciously expressing your thoughts and emotions helps you manage stress effectively, contributing to your overall well-being.

  • Strengthen Self-Esteem:< /strong> The diary becomes an ally in building solid self-esteem. By recognizing your achievements and facing your challenges, you strengthen your connection with yourself, fostering lasting confidence and deeper self-love.

  • Stimulate Creativity: Free writing in the journal catalyzes creativity. By freeing your mind from restrictions, you can explore new ideas and perspectives. Creativity translates into innovative solutions in your daily life.

  • Resolve Internal Conflicts: When you face internal conflicts, your diary becomes a silent mediator. Analyzing your thoughts and emotions allows you to address and resolve internal problems, promoting inner peace.

 

Always keep in mind that each person gives their diary a particular use, but We can group its uses into these areas:

  • Depth Self-Exploration: In the pages of your journal, you will discover a safe space to explore your inner self. This journey of conscious self-exploration is essential to discovering who you are and what drives you throughout your life.

  • Mental Clarity: Writing in your journal acts as a beacon in the darkness, illuminating your thoughts and providing mental clarity. Sorting out internal chaos allows you to visualize your goals, dreams, and challenges more clearly, paving the way to positive change.

  • Progress Tracking: Your journal becomes a witness to your journey. Record your successes and challenges, allowing you to appreciate your growth over time. Celebrating your achievements, no matter how small reinforces your self-esteem and motivates your path to bigger goals.

  • Emotional Release: The act of expressing your emotions on paper becomes a therapeutic release. Whether it is the joy that overflows or the sadness that weighs you down, writing helps you process and let go, contributing to greater inner peace.

You are very interested in starting yours, but you don't know where to start? I give you 10 practical tips to do it:


  1. Commitment: Set a specific time each day to write in your journal. Consistency will help you get the most out of this powerful practice.

  2. Freedom of Expression: Allow your thoughts to flow without judgment. Honesty with yourself is key to personal growth.

  3. Clear Targets: Define your goals when you start. Are you looking to improve your emotional well-being, understand your goals, or release tension? Keep these goals in mind as you write.

  4. Variety of Content: Experiment with different forms of expression, such as poetry, drawings, lists, or letters to yourself. Diversity in your journal will enrich your experience.

  5. Daily Gratitude: Dedicate a space to express gratitude. Recognizing the positive things in your life helps you maintain an optimistic outlook.

  6. Achievement Record: Celebrate your successes, big and small. Writing down your achievements will strengthen your self-esteem and remind you of your ability to overcome challenges.

  7. Periodic Self-Evaluation: Take some time to read previous posts. Observe your progress and learnings. This will motivate you and remind you how far you have come.

  8. Exploring Emotions: Don't be afraid to explore difficult emotions. The journal is a safe space to confront and understand your deepest feelings.

  9. Closing Ritual: Create a ritual at the end of each session. It can be a short reflection or a word that summarizes your day. This ritual marks closure and prepares you for the next meeting with your journal.

  10. Flexibility: There are no strict rules. Adjust your approach according to your needs. Flexibility will allow you to adapt your practice to different stages of your life.
